According to Mordor Intelligence, the ASEAN frontline worker technology market size stood at USD 0.31 billion in 2025 and is forecast to reach USD 1.31 billion by 2031, at a CAGR of 27.99% during 2026-2031.

This report is Segmented by Component (Software, and Services), Deployment (Cloud-Based, Hybrid, and On-Premises), Organization Size (Large Enterprises, and Small and Medium Enterprises), Application (Employee Communication and Engagement, and More), End-User Industry (Retail and E-Commerce, Construction, and More), and Geography. The Market Forecasts are Provided in Terms of Value (USD).
Industrial modernization is changing how the ASEAN frontline worker technology market is bought and deployed across manufacturing corridors. Procurement is moving closer to plant-level operational outcomes because companies want faster coordination, better exception handling, and stronger visibility across production workflows. This shift is being reinforced by regional policy support for interoperable digital standards and cross-border digital coordination under the ASEAN Digital Master Plan 2030. Firm-level automation plans across Southeast Asia also point to a deeper reworking of worker processes rather than isolated technology upgrades, which supports sustained demand for execution and communication platforms. The ASEAN frontline worker technology market is therefore moving in step with industrial policy and operating pressure, reducing the room for delayed adoption. Vendors that can localize service delivery, meet compliance expectations, and support multisite rollouts are better placed to convert this demand into recurring contracts.
The ASEAN frontline worker technology market is becoming increasingly device-intensive as companies connect workers in physically demanding, time-sensitive environments. Rugged handhelds, tablets, scanners, wearables, and guided-work tools are being adopted as part of a broader workflow redesign rather than as stand-alone hardware purchases. Honeywell's January 2026 launch of Performance+ for Guided Work showed how voice guidance, analytics, and multilingual support are being tied directly to operational performance in warehouse and logistics settings. Blackline Safety's G8 announcement also showed that safety wearables are now expected to combine communication, monitoring, and cloud connectivity into a single platform, reflecting a wider move toward integrated frontline stacks. This matters for the ASEAN frontline worker technology market because bundled device-and-software deployments raise switching costs and deepen vendor relationships over time. It also expands the role of services, since companies need setup, integration, training, and ongoing support to make these deployments work across large frontline teams.
Upfront deployment cost remains a clear drag on the ASEAN frontline worker technology market, especially in price-sensitive manufacturing and logistics environments. The issue is not limited to the device itself, because full deployment often includes device management, support, integration, and worker training. Research on digital transformation in occupational safety management in Indonesia identified structural limits that many firms face when moving from interest to execution. Subscription and leasing responses are emerging, and the June 2025 partnership between CHN and The Joy Factory showed how suppliers are trying to reduce the capital burden through service-oriented hardware access. Even so, the ASEAN frontline worker technology market still faces uneven adoption, as smaller operators often prioritize shorter-payback software modules before committing to a full rugged device estate. This restraint is most visible in the SME segment, where demand is growing quickly but the cost of a broad rollout still limits deployment depth.

Software accounted for 76.44% of the ASEAN frontline worker technology market in 2025, indicating that buyers were allocating the largest budgets to workflow, communication, analytics, and compliance layers. That mix suggests the ASEAN frontline worker technology market had already moved beyond a device-led phase in which hardware alone defined frontline digitization. Buyers increasingly preferred platforms that could unify task execution, worker communication, incident handling, and reporting under one operating layer. This also increased the value of software modules that can be rolled out across multiple sites without replacing existing devices. In that context, software remained the anchor for expansion because it could improve workforce coordination even before companies completed larger infrastructure upgrades.
Services are projected to grow at a 30.84% CAGR through 2031, reflecting the implementation burden that often accompanies real deployments in the ASEAN frontline worker technology industry. Rollouts usually require language setup, device enrollment, workflow design, training, and support after go-live, which gives service providers a larger role than simple software resale. Scandit's SDK 8 release in November 2025 demonstrated how intelligent data capture is moving deeper into operational workflows, increasing the need for integration and configuration work around frontline deployments. Safety and audit expectations are also making implementation more complex, as companies seek cleaner records, stronger escalation paths, and better reporting discipline across sites. As a result, the ASEAN frontline worker technology market size for services is rising on the back of deployment complexity rather than simple volume growth alone.
Cloud-based deployment accounted for 69.12% of the ASEAN frontline worker technology market in 2025, underscoring buyers' desire for a simpler way to manage multiple frontline locations under a single environment. Cloud models lower the burden of maintaining site-by-site infrastructure and make it easier to roll out updates, track usage, and standardize workflows across countries. This matters in the ASEAN frontline worker technology market because many operators run distributed facilities and need consistent visibility across their frontline teams. Cloud deployment also meets the needs of organizations seeking faster implementation cycles and lower internal IT overhead. It has therefore become the default route for many new deployments, especially when software scope spans communication, tasking, and compliance tracking.
Hybrid deployment is gaining traction when latency, local processing, or internal policy make a fully cloud-based setup impractical. On-premises deployment still matters in facilities that handle sensitive information or operate under tighter internal controls. The ASEAN Digital Master Plan 2030 supports broader digital interoperability across the region, which helps cloud-led solutions scale with fewer structural barriers over time. Even so, the ASEAN frontline worker technology market will continue to support a mixed deployment base, as site conditions and enterprise requirements vary widely across industries. Vendors that offer flexible deployment paths are likely to maintain an advantage, as buyers want cloud benefits without losing control over site-specific operational needs.
